About Schinia siren Strecker, 1876
Schinia siren Strecker, 1876, commonly called the alluring schinia moth, is a moth species belonging to the family Noctuidae. This species is found in North America, with recorded locations including Arizona, Colorado, Kansas, Nebraska, New Mexico, Oklahoma, South Carolina, and Texas. The wingspan of adult alluring schinia moths measures approximately 22 millimeters. The caterpillar larvae of this moth feed on the plant Verbesina encelioides.
